
雷达数据处理软件研发-剖析洞察.pptx
37页雷达数据处理软件研发,雷达数据预处理技术 数据质量评估方法 软件架构设计原则 数据解析与转换策略 目标检测与跟踪算法 软件性能优化策略 实时数据处理技术 系统安全性与可靠性,Contents Page,目录页,雷达数据预处理技术,雷达数据处理软件研发,雷达数据预处理技术,雷达数据去噪技术,1.去噪技术是雷达数据预处理的核心环节,旨在提高雷达图像的质量,减少噪声对后续处理的影响2.常用的去噪方法包括基于滤波器的方法,如均值滤波、中值滤波和高斯滤波,以及基于小波变换的方法3.随着深度学习技术的发展,基于深度学习的去噪模型,如卷积神经网络(CNN),在雷达数据去噪中展现出更高的效率和准确性雷达数据校正技术,1.校正技术用于修正雷达数据中的系统误差,确保数据的准确性和可靠性2.主要的校正方法包括时延校正、多路径效应校正和大气校正等3.随着人工智能技术的应用,自适应校正方法能够根据实时环境变化自动调整校正参数,提高校正精度雷达数据预处理技术,1.几何校正技术用于消除雷达数据中的几何畸变,恢复真实地物形状和空间位置2.常用的几何校正方法包括仿射变换、投影变换和基于高程模型的校正3.随着计算机视觉技术的发展,基于立体匹配和结构光技术的几何校正方法在精度和效率上有了显著提升。
雷达数据插值技术,1.插值技术用于提高雷达数据的分辨率,使得处理结果更加精细2.插值方法包括最近邻插值、双线性插值和双三次插值等3.结合机器学习方法,如神经网络,可以实现自适应插值,提高插值结果的逼真度和实用性雷达数据几何校正技术,雷达数据预处理技术,雷达数据融合技术,1.雷达数据融合技术旨在将多个雷达系统的数据综合起来,提高数据利用率和处理效果2.融合方法包括基于特征的融合、基于数据的融合和基于模型的融合3.随着多源数据融合技术的发展,融合算法能够更好地处理不同类型雷达数据的互补性,实现更全面的场景理解雷达数据统计分析技术,1.统计分析技术用于评估雷达数据的分布特性、趋势和异常值,为后续处理提供依据2.常用的统计方法包括描述性统计、假设检验和聚类分析等3.结合大数据分析技术,可以实现对大量雷达数据的快速、高效分析,发现数据中的潜在规律数据质量评估方法,雷达数据处理软件研发,数据质量评估方法,雷达数据质量评估指标体系构建,1.雷达数据质量评估应综合考虑数据完整性、准确性、一致性、可靠性等多个方面2.建立科学合理的评估指标体系,需结合雷达数据的特点和实际应用需求3.采用多源数据融合技术,提高评估指标的全面性和准确性。
雷达数据预处理方法研究,1.雷达数据预处理是评估数据质量的基础环节,主要包括去噪、校正、插值等操作2.针对不同类型雷达数据,采用相应的预处理方法,提高数据质量3.预处理方法的研究需关注实时性和效率,以适应大数据处理的需求数据质量评估方法,1.雷达数据质量评估算法需具备高精度、高效率和可扩展性等特点2.结合机器学习和深度学习等人工智能技术,提高评估算法的性能3.关注算法在复杂环境下的鲁棒性和泛化能力雷达数据质量可视化技术,1.雷达数据质量可视化技术有助于直观地展示数据质量状况,提高评估效率2.利用现代图形学和虚拟现实技术,实现数据质量的多维度展示3.可视化技术的研究需关注用户体验和交互性,提高评估效果雷达数据质量评估算法研究,数据质量评估方法,雷达数据质量评估应用案例研究,1.通过分析雷达数据质量评估在实际应用中的案例,总结经验教训2.结合实际应用场景,优化评估指标体系和算法,提高评估效果3.关注雷达数据质量评估在国防、气象、环保等领域的应用前景雷达数据质量评估标准与规范制定,1.制定雷达数据质量评估标准与规范,有助于提高评估工作的科学性和规范性2.结合国际国内相关标准和规范,制定符合我国国情的雷达数据质量评估体系。
3.关注标准与规范的更新与完善,以适应雷达数据质量评估技术的发展软件架构设计原则,雷达数据处理软件研发,软件架构设计原则,模块化设计,1.将软件系统划分为多个独立的模块,每个模块负责特定的数据处理功能2.模块之间通过标准化的接口进行通信,确保系统的可扩展性和可维护性3.采用模块化设计,可以降低系统复杂性,便于后续的升级和扩展分层架构,1.采用分层架构,将软件系统划分为表示层、业务逻辑层和数据访问层2.表示层负责与用户交互,业务逻辑层处理数据运算,数据访问层负责与数据存储交互3.分层架构有助于提高系统的可维护性和可测试性,同时便于不同层之间的技术独立软件架构设计原则,可复用性设计,1.设计可复用的组件和代码库,减少重复工作,提高开发效率2.通过接口定义和封装,确保组件在不同场景下的通用性和兼容性3.采用可复用性设计,有助于加快软件开发周期,降低长期维护成本性能优化,1.对数据处理算法进行优化,提高处理速度和效率2.采用多线程或并行处理技术,充分利用硬件资源,提升系统性能3.对内存和存储资源进行高效管理,减少资源浪费,提高系统稳定性软件架构设计原则,1.对数据传输和存储进行加密处理,确保数据安全。
2.实施严格的用户权限管理,防止未授权访问和数据泄露3.定期进行安全漏洞扫描和修复,确保软件系统的安全可靠用户界面设计,1.设计直观、易用的用户界面,提高用户体验2.采用响应式设计,确保软件在不同设备上的兼容性和适应性3.提供丰富的交互功能,如实时反馈、帮助文档等,辅助用户更好地使用软件安全性设计,软件架构设计原则,日志与监控,1.实现详细的日志记录,便于问题追踪和系统分析2.建立实时监控系统,及时发现并处理系统异常3.通过日志和监控数据,为系统优化和性能提升提供依据数据解析与转换策略,雷达数据处理软件研发,数据解析与转换策略,多源数据融合策略,1.雷达数据处理软件需整合来自不同雷达系统的数据,包括合成孔径雷达(SAR)、相控阵雷达等,以实现更全面的信息获取2.策略需考虑数据格式、时间同步和空间一致性,确保多源数据的有效融合3.利用先进的数据处理算法,如多尺度分析、特征提取和匹配技术,提高数据融合的准确性和效率数据预处理与清洗,1.数据预处理包括去除噪声、校正几何畸变和补偿大气影响等,以保证后续处理的质量2.数据清洗需识别和剔除错误数据、重复数据和不完整数据,确保数据的一致性和可靠性3.采用机器学习技术,如聚类和异常检测,自动识别和修复数据中的潜在问题。
数据解析与转换策略,数据标准化与规范化,1.对不同雷达系统的数据进行标准化,统一数据格式和参数,便于数据交换和共享2.规范化处理包括数据归一化、尺度转换和坐标系转换,以适应不同的应用需求3.通过数据标准化和规范化,提高数据处理效率和算法的适用性智能特征提取与选择,1.利用深度学习、支持向量机等机器学习算法,自动提取雷达数据中的关键特征2.特征选择策略需考虑特征的重要性、冗余度和计算复杂度,优化数据处理流程3.结合领域知识和数据统计分析,动态调整特征提取和选择策略,适应不同场景的需求数据解析与转换策略,高精度时间同步与空间定位,1.针对雷达数据中的时间同步问题,采用多源时间戳校正和插值技术,确保数据处理的时间一致性2.利用高精度定位算法,如差分GPS和惯性导航系统,实现雷达数据的空间精确定位3.时间同步和空间定位技术的提高,有助于提升雷达数据的应用精度和可靠性数据处理性能优化,1.采用并行计算和分布式处理技术,提高数据处理速度和效率2.针对特定雷达数据和算法,优化数据存储和访问方式,减少数据传输和处理延迟3.通过性能分析和优化,确保雷达数据处理软件在实际应用中的高性能表现目标检测与跟踪算法,雷达数据处理软件研发,目标检测与跟踪算法,1.基于雷达信号处理的检测原理,利用雷达回波信号的幅度、相位、多普勒信息等特征进行目标识别。
2.检测算法主要包括脉冲多普勒(PD)和连续波(CW)两种,分别适用于不同场景和性能需求3.算法需具备抗干扰能力,能够有效识别和抑制杂波、干扰和地物回波雷达目标检测性能优化,1.通过改进算法参数和模型结构,提高检测精度和速度,如采用深度学习技术提升检测性能2.结合多雷达协同检测技术,实现目标的联合检测和跟踪,提高检测的可靠性3.针对复杂电磁环境,优化检测算法的鲁棒性,降低误检率雷达目标检测算法原理,目标检测与跟踪算法,雷达目标跟踪算法研究,1.目标跟踪算法主要包括基于统计的方法(如卡尔曼滤波)和基于数据关联的方法(如粒子滤波)2.结合目标检测算法,实现目标的连续跟踪,提高目标的生存周期和准确性3.研究自适应目标跟踪算法,根据目标运动特性和环境变化调整跟踪策略雷达目标跟踪性能评估,1.通过定量指标如跟踪精度、跟踪速度、跟踪成功率等评估跟踪算法的性能2.结合实际应用场景,进行跟踪算法的模拟和实验验证,确保算法在实际应用中的有效性3.分析算法在不同场景下的性能表现,为算法的改进和优化提供依据目标检测与跟踪算法,雷达数据处理与融合技术,1.通过多雷达数据融合,提高目标检测和跟踪的可靠性和精度2.结合数据预处理技术,如滤波、去噪等,提高雷达数据的质量。
3.研究多源数据融合算法,如基于特征融合、基于信息融合等,实现数据的综合利用雷达目标检测与跟踪算法发展趋势,1.深度学习技术在雷达目标检测和跟踪领域的应用日益广泛,如卷积神经网络(CNN)和循环神经网络(RNN)的应用2.针对复杂电磁环境,研究自适应和智能化的目标检测与跟踪算法3.发展多源数据融合技术,实现多平台、多传感器协同工作,提高雷达系统的整体性能软件性能优化策略,雷达数据处理软件研发,软件性能优化策略,算法优化与提升,1.采用先进的算法模型,如深度学习、机器学习等,以提高数据处理的速度和准确性2.针对雷达数据的特点,设计定制化算法,如特征提取、模式识别等,以实现高效的信号处理3.引入自适应算法,根据数据变化动态调整参数,以适应不同的雷达环境和数据特性并行计算与分布式处理,1.利用多核处理器和分布式计算资源,实现雷达数据的并行处理,显著提高处理速度2.采用分布式计算框架,如Hadoop、Spark等,实现大数据量的雷达数据处理3.通过负载均衡技术,优化资源分配,提高系统整体性能和稳定性软件性能优化策略,内存管理优化,1.优化内存分配策略,减少内存碎片,提高内存使用效率2.实施内存预分配和缓存机制,减少动态内存分配的次数,提升处理速度。
3.针对雷达数据处理的特点,设计内存访问模式,降低内存访问冲突,提高数据传输效率I/O优化与存储策略,1.采用高效的I/O调度算法,减少磁盘I/O等待时间,提升数据读写速度2.实施数据压缩和去重技术,减少存储空间需求,提高数据存储效率3.利用固态硬盘(SSD)等高速存储设备,降低数据访问延迟,提高数据处理性能软件性能优化策略,系统资源监控与动态调整,1.实时监控系统资源使用情况,如CPU、内存、磁盘等,及时发现瓶颈2.根据资源使用情况动态调整系统配置,如增加处理线程、调整缓存大小等3.设计故障恢复机制,确保在资源不足或系统异常时,系统能够迅速恢复稳定运行用户界面与交互优化,1.设计直观、易用的用户界面,提高用户操作效率2.实现实时反馈机制,使用户在数据处理过程中能够及时了解进度和结果3.针对不同用户需求,提供个性化设置和定制化功能,增强用户体验软件性能优化策略,1.实施数据加密和访问控制,确保雷达数据的安全性和隐私性2.部署冗余备份机制,防止数据丢失和系统故障3.定期进行安全审计和漏洞扫描,及时修复系统漏洞,提高系统可靠性安全性与可靠性保障,实时数据处理技术,雷达数据处理软件研发,实时数据处理技术,1.架构的模块化设计:采用模块化设计,将实时数据处理系统分解为多个独立模块,如。












